Lorraine Stair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Lorraine Stair (Westminster, Maryland), born in Patapsco, Maryland, who passed away on February 21, 2021, at the age of 92, leaving to mourn family and friends.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Lionel Sinclair and Naomi Lockard (Taylor); her husband Charles A. Stair; and her son Charles A. Stair, Jr.. She is survived by: her children, David R. Stair (Therese) of Pleasant Valley, Sandra L. Martin (Samuel) of Pleasant Valley and Randy G. Stair (Dana) of Pleasant Valley. She is also survived by 11 grandchildren; 9 great-grandchildren; and many nieces and nephews.

Due to pandemic, face masks and social distancing should be observed while in funeral home.

In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to either the Pleasant Valley Volunteer Fire Company, 2030 Pleasant Valley Rd S, Westminster, MD 21158, or to St. Matthew's U.C.C., 1427 Pleasant Valley Rd, Westminster, MD 21158.
